Abstract
Disclosed herein is a wind power generation system using a dynamic lift generation disk structure unlike a horizontal-axis wind turbine(HAWT) or vertical-axis wind turbine(VAWT) which uses blades. The wind power generation system includes a column and an oscillating unit. The oscillating unit includes a donut shape wing(disk) surrounding the column, which can convert kinetic energy into electric energy when the unit is moving up or down by dynamic lift.
